Cambodian Prime minister Hun Sen (C) sits with passengers on a train at the Phnom Penh train station on April 30, 2016, as the railway service resumes after years of suspension. Cambodia's sole passenger train resumed a regular weekend service April 30 after years of suspension, with Prime Minister Hun Sen climbing aboard to inaugurate the first trip. The Southeast Asian country has more than 600 kilometres of railroad extending from its northern border with Thailand down to the southern coast, but decades of war and neglect have left vast stretches of track damaged. / AFP / TANG CHHIN SOTHY (Photo credit should read TANG CHHIN SOTHY/AFP via Getty Images)
